    Welcome to Holster Sounds, a plugin that will play a custom sound each time a pistol is unholstered or holstered using the LSPDFR animation.
     
    Brought to you by the Immersive Plugins Team
     
    Some key features are:
        - Sounds are customisable for Pistol, Combat Pistol, APPistol and Pistol50.
        - All other pistols will use the 'others' sound. (there is no support for StunGun at this time)
        - Individual weapon sounds can be enabled/disabled via the ini.
        - Compatible with CopHolster (see notes below)
     
    Prerequisites
    - LSPDFR 0.4.9
    - Ambient.DisablePlayerHolsteringActions MUST be set to false in the lspdfr.ini located in Grand Theft Auto V\lspdfr
     
    Installation
    1. Copy contents of "Grand Theft Auto V" into your "Grand Theft Auto V" folder.
    2. Edit the sounds or disable individual sounds in the ini if desired.
     
    Notes
    1. CopHolster - The following must be set in the copholster xml - EnableHolsterAnimations="false" and Item Animate="false"
    2. Changing Sounds - All sounds can be changed, please ensure sounds are in wav format and the exact file names are used.

    Hey folks!  I am fairly new to the LSPDFR game and community, and one of my favourite (and most frustrating, sometimes!) parts of the game is all the mods/scripts/plug-ins/etc that you can add, to build the game into what you want it to be.  I know I have benifited a lot from so many of the mods out there, figured it was about time for me to contribute back.......at least in some small way.  
     
    Over the past few weeks, I have been working with GIMP a bit - getting more comfortable with making my own changes to put into my game.  One change I made was coming up with an actual ProLaser 4 LIDAR icon to put into the vanilla GTAV weapon wheel HUD - replacing the "Vintage Pistol" icon.  This is meant to go along with Opus49's amazing Lidar gun script.
     
    I created 3 variants to choose from - see the photos for what they look like on the in-game HUD.  The first is a "realistic" coloured icon - basically a stock photo of a ProLaser 4, that I scaled down and then pasted into the hud.ytd file.  Not completely happy with that one - looks great in GIMP and on the OpenIV file, but maybe the game itself can't render photo-quality well??  The second is "semi-realistic" - a side view of the PL4, made into grey-scale line drawing.  The final option is a GTAV "cartoon" style - matching the style of the other vanilla icons.  I am happy with how both of those turned out.  Pick whichever one works best for you!
     
    If you have followed the suggested install for the Lidar gun script, and are using it in the "Vintage Pistol" slot, then you can just drop into OpenIV the "weapons_dlc_bb" I have included for each variant (install path below).  If you chose to replace a different weapon slot, I have also included the individual icon versions - but you are on your own for editing the file to where you need it to go!
     
    My first upload, so go easy on me, lol.  Any problems, please let me know.  This is pretty basic stuff, I know......but it was a pain the arse to do!  Honestly not sure if anyone else is even interested, but I figured if I could save someone else the effort, why not?
     
    By the way, if anyone knows how to edit the actual text that comes up with the Weapon Wheel, please let me know!  Would love to change "Vintage Pistol" to "LIDAR"......
     
    *** INSTALLATION  ***
     
    Download this ZIP folder, and open with program of your choice - save where you can find it again easily. 
     
    1.  Using OpenIV, and ensure "Edit Mode" is on - navigate to the following location -->   mods / update / update.rpf / x64 / data / cdimages 
    2.  Open up "scaleform_generic.rpf" 
    3.  Once inside that .rpf, scroll down to the texture dictionary section and find "hud.ytd"
    4.  Double click "hud.ytd" to open it; scroll down to find "weapons_dlc_bb"
    5.  Right click on that, choose "replace", then find the "weapons_dlc_bb.dds" file from this download that you want to use
    6.  Pick the file you want by left clicking, then "open" - that will put you back into OpenIV, then click on "save".  
    7.  Exit/close out of OpenIV
